Abstract

Objetive: ensure trat there is no change in the work area and angle of attack when camparing the orbitozygomatic approach with respect to the variant proposed approach. Material and methods: we performed in 15 human skulls preserved with the technique of the Faculty of Medicine (UNAM) orbitozygomatic approach and the proposed variant (internal orbitcranial transzygomatic), measurements were made of angle of attack and work area, we performed the statistical analysis of the results. Results: the work area remains unchanged in both approaches(orbitozygomatic and variant), the angle of attack is greater in the orbitozygomatic approach with respect to the variant. Conclusions: the approach proposed variant (internal orbitocranial transzygomatic) does not change the work area but has a lower angle of attack with respect to the clasical orbitozygomatic approach.
